以下省略!

タイダルウ(ry ほぼ毎日1記事執筆運動実施中。 ※記事に広告(アフィリエイト)リンクを掲載している場合があります。

ヤホープレミアムのコンビニのアレはELB使ってる

スマフォ向けにローソンとかミニストップとかファミリーマートでの無料引換券を配布しているヤホープレミアムだが、そこのサイトはロードバランサーとしてAmazonのElastic Load Balancingを使用している模様*1。その詳細に

スティッキーセッション
Elastic Load Balancing は、Cookie を使用して、特定の EC2 インスタンスにユーザーセッションを接続する機能をサポートしています。ユーザーがアプリケーションにアクセスし続けると、トラフィックは同じインスタンスにルーティングされます。

製品の詳細 - Elastic Load Balancing(クラウドネットワークのロードバランサー) | アマゾン ウェブ サービス(AWS 日本語)

とあるので、アクセスが集中しています画面でリロード繰り返すのは無駄。数分ほど待つかブラウザを変えてみたりCookieリセットしたほうがよさげ。先週このせいでロールケーキが取れず泣いた*2

追記(16:37):なんでELB使ってるってわかったかというと先週なかなかアクセスできない時に何気にdigしてみたらELBへのCNAMEが設定されてたから。curlでヘッダーを覗いてみたらELBが付与するCookieがあった。

*1:となると必然的にEC2使っていることになるが

*2:一度アクセスできたが取ろうとしたら真っ白の画面→再度アクセスするも「アクセスが集中しています」→Chromeでアクセスしたら終了してた